Assisted Living Costs in Wind Lake, Wisconsin
Wind Lake, Wisconsin, offers a serene environment for those considering assisted living options, combining the tranquility of a small town with accessibility to top-tier medical facilities. Notably, residents have access to the University of Wisconsin Hospitals, recognized as one of the best hospitals in the state in 2024, and Froedtert Hospital and the Medical College of Wisconsin, ensuring high-quality healthcare is within reach.
The cost of assisted living in Wind Lake is a significant consideration for many families. On average, the monthly cost here is approximately $4,496, which is notably lower than the state median of $5,500, as reported by Genworth's Cost of Care Study. This makes Wind Lake an attractive option for those seeking affordable yet comprehensive care solutions.
For individuals and families exploring financial assistance options, it's important to note that various government support programs might be available. In Wisconsin, programs such as Family Care and IRIS (Include, Respect, I Self-Direct) can offer financial aid to those who qualify, potentially easing the burden of assisted living expenses. However, eligibility criteria must be met, and it's advisable to consult with local agencies to determine specific qualifications and benefits.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Wind Lake, Wisconsin
When considering senior living options in Wind Lake, Wisconsin, understanding the differences between assisted living, memory care, nursing homes, and independent living is crucial to making an informed decision.
Assisted living facilities are designed for seniors who require help with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management, but still wish to maintain a level of independence. These communities offer a supportive environment with staff available around the clock, providing a balance of assistance and autonomy. Residents typically enjoy private apartments and access to communal dining and social activities.
Memory care facilities, on the other hand, are specialized for individuals with Alzheimer's disease or other forms of dementia. These facilities provide a secure environment with tailored care plans and activities designed to stimulate cognitive function and enhance quality of life. Staff in memory care units are specially trained to handle the unique challenges associated with memory impairments.
Nursing homes offer the highest level of care, catering to seniors with significant medical needs or those requiring rehabilitation services. These facilities provide around-the-clock medical care, including skilled nursing and therapy services. Nursing homes are ideal for individuals who need constant supervision and medical attention.
Independent living communities are suited for seniors who are self-sufficient but seek a maintenance-free lifestyle. These communities offer amenities such as housekeeping, dining, and recreational activities, allowing residents to enjoy their retirement without the burdens of home maintenance.
In Wind Lake, Wisconsin, each of these options provides distinct advantages depending on the level of care required and personal preferences. Evaluating the specific needs of the individual and considering factors such as cost, location, and available services can help families choose the most appropriate setting for their loved ones.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Wind Lake, Wisconsin
Qualifying for assisted living in Wind Lake, Wisconsin, involves meeting specific criteria and understanding the resources available to support this transition. Here’s a guide to help you navigate the process:
1. Assessment of Needs: Begin with a comprehensive assessment of your health and daily living needs. This typically involves evaluating your ability to perform activities of daily living (ADLs) such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. In Wisconsin, a healthcare professional, often a social worker or nurse, will conduct this assessment to determine your level of care.
2. Age Requirement: Most assisted living facilities in Wisconsin, including those in Wind Lake, require residents to be at least 55 years old. This age threshold ensures that the services provided align with the needs of older adults.
3. Financial Eligibility: Affording assisted living can be a significant concern. In Wisconsin, the Family Care program may provide financial assistance to individuals who meet certain income and asset criteria. This state-funded program helps cover the costs of long-term care for eligible residents.
4. Medicaid Benefits: If you qualify for Medicaid, you may be eligible for additional financial support through the Medicaid Home and Community-Based Services (HCBS) waiver. This waiver helps cover the cost of care in assisted living facilities for those who meet specific financial and health criteria.
5. Veterans Benefits: Veterans and their spouses may qualify for financial assistance through the Department of Veterans Affairs' Aid and Attendance program, which can help cover the cost of assisted living.
To streamline the application process, gather necessary documents like medical records, financial statements, and identification in advance. Consulting with a local eldercare attorney or financial advisor can also provide personalized guidance tailored to your situation.
